Special Note: The 16 RF cables are for connecting 8 transmit and 8 receive channels to the external RF front-end; 1 RF cable is for GPS; and 6 RF cables are IPEX-to-SSMA adapters. Please keep these critical accessories safe to avoid loss.
The P047 supports four boot modes: JTAG, QSPI Flash, eMMC, and SD card. We will switch to SD card boot mode. The onboard DIP switch M2/M1/M0 mapping is as follows:
Operation Tip: The switch position toward the "ON" side typically indicates "1"; please refer to the silkscreen markings on the board for confirmation. The PCB has clear silkscreen labels for reference.
After entering the operating system in the serial terminal, you can enter commands for testing. If everything runs normally, it indicates that both serial reception and transmission are working.
